We lost our Dad to pancreatic cancer December 21, 2018.  Paul lived a healthy lifestyle and was the picture of good health until he started experiencing stomach pains. He was working with a team of doctors to diagnose his symptoms when he was admitted to the hospital for dehydration. He was diagnosed a few days later with Stage IV Pancreatic Cancer.  My Dad passed away 3 days later surrounded by his family. 

Pancreatic cancer is often diagnosed at an advanced stage. 64,000 Americans will be diagnosed with pancreatic cancer this year.  The 5-year survival rate for pancreatic cancer patients has increased over the past decade from 6% to 12%.

About PanCAN PurpleStride

Local action. Nationwide impact. This is PanCAN PurpleStride, the ultimate walk to end pancreatic cancer.

On Saturday, April 27, 2024, at nearly 60 events across the country, pancreatic cancer survivors, families, caregivers, researchers and supporters will join together and walk to honor everyone affected by the disease.

PurpleStride is PanCAN's signature community celebration, raising money to fight pancreatic cancer on all fronts — through research, clinical initiatives, patient services, advocacy and nationwide volunteer support. Learn more.
